upgrade to py-mysql 1.2.0

This commit is contained in:
brad 2005-09-12 04:29:35 +00:00
parent ca9c61d3e0
commit bd695dbdc8
5 changed files with 27 additions and 56 deletions

View File

@ -1,17 +1,17 @@
# $OpenBSD: Makefile,v 1.22 2005/09/08 03:45:17 pvalchev Exp $
# $OpenBSD: Makefile,v 1.23 2005/09/12 04:29:35 brad Exp $
NOT_FOR_ARCHS= ${NO_SHARED_ARCHS}
COMMENT= "Python interface to MySQL"
VERSION= 0.9.2
VERSION= 1.2.0
DISTNAME= MySQL-python-${VERSION}
PKGNAME= py-mysql-${VERSION}p0
PKGNAME= py-mysql-${VERSION}
CATEGORIES= databases
MASTER_SITES= ${MASTER_SITE_SOURCEFORGE:=mysql-python/}
HOMEPAGE= http://sourceforge.net/projects/mysql-python
HOMEPAGE= http://sourceforge.net/projects/mysql-python/
MAINTAINER= Shell Hung <shell@openbsd.org>
@ -30,12 +30,8 @@ NO_REGRESS= Yes
DOC_DIR= ${PREFIX}/share/doc/MySQL-python
do-configure:
@perl -i -pe 's|%%LOCALBASE%%|${LOCALBASE}|g' ${WRKSRC}/setup.py
post-install:
${INSTALL_DATA_DIR} ${DOC_DIR}
${INSTALL_DATA} ${WRKBUILD}/doc/*.html ${DOC_DIR}
.include <bsd.port.mk>

View File

@ -1,4 +1,4 @@
MD5 (MySQL-python-0.9.2.tar.gz) = afef758f56289f98408dd9f379d8fc8d
RMD160 (MySQL-python-0.9.2.tar.gz) = f7ef371e8f2c0a3b6979a99bfa368e4342aa4080
SHA1 (MySQL-python-0.9.2.tar.gz) = b6959ee5e28847e557229ddc318b097f10144ff2
SIZE (MySQL-python-0.9.2.tar.gz) = 64258
MD5 (MySQL-python-1.2.0.tar.gz) = b0eb974cc3c917276e015275e1ec996f
RMD160 (MySQL-python-1.2.0.tar.gz) = 8a58029ec2ee3dd7108fee0c47ca229a02f277b7
SHA1 (MySQL-python-1.2.0.tar.gz) = 5d64a32068061aed5f81567469ba30ccc3f69137
SIZE (MySQL-python-1.2.0.tar.gz) = 252290

View File

@ -1,15 +1,12 @@
$OpenBSD: patch-_mysql_c,v 1.1 2005/09/08 03:45:17 pvalchev Exp $
--- _mysql.c.orig Wed Jul 31 23:01:30 2002
+++ _mysql.c Wed Sep 7 20:12:48 2005
@@ -1353,7 +1353,11 @@ _mysql_ConnectionObject_shutdown(
if (!PyArg_NoArgs(args)) return NULL;
$OpenBSD: patch-_mysql_c,v 1.2 2005/09/12 04:29:35 brad Exp $
--- _mysql.c.orig Mon Feb 7 20:00:54 2005
+++ _mysql.c Mon Sep 12 00:10:38 2005
@@ -1747,7 +1747,7 @@ _mysql_ConnectionObject_shutdown(
check_connection(self);
Py_BEGIN_ALLOW_THREADS
r = mysql_shutdown(&(self->connection)
-#if MYSQL_VERSION_ID >= 40103
+#if (MYSQL_VERSION_ID >= 40103 && MYSQL_VERSION_ID != 50000)
+ r = mysql_shutdown(&(self->connection), SHUTDOWN_DEFAULT);
+#else
r = mysql_shutdown(&(self->connection));
+#endif
Py_END_ALLOW_THREADS
if (r) return _mysql_Exception(self);
Py_INCREF(Py_None);
, SHUTDOWN_DEFAULT
#endif
);

View File

@ -1,21 +0,0 @@
$OpenBSD: patch-setup_py,v 1.4 2002/09/15 10:54:19 shell Exp $
--- setup.py.orig Sun Sep 15 18:49:41 2002
+++ setup.py Sun Sep 15 18:50:42 2002
@@ -20,7 +20,7 @@ thread_safe_library = YES
name = "MySQL-%s" % os.path.basename(sys.executable)
version = "0.9.2"
-mysqlclient = thread_safe_library and "mysqlclient_r" or "mysqlclient"
+mysqlclient = "mysqlclient"
# include files and library locations should cover most platforms
include_dirs = [
@@ -52,7 +52,7 @@ if sys.platform == "netbsd1":
include_dirs = ['/usr/pkg/include/mysql']
library_dirs = ['/usr/pkg/lib/mysql']
elif sys.platform in ("freebsd4", "openbsd3"):
- LOCALBASE = os.environ.get('LOCALBASE', '/usr/local')
+ LOCALBASE = os.environ.get('LOCALBASE', '%%LOCALBASE%%')
include_dirs = ['%s/include/mysql' % LOCALBASE]
library_dirs = ['%s/lib/mysql' % LOCALBASE]
elif sys.platform == "sunos5": # Solaris 2.8 + gcc

View File

@ -1,6 +1,4 @@
@comment $OpenBSD: PLIST,v 1.6 2004/09/14 23:31:46 espie Exp $
lib/python${MODPY_VERSION}/site-packages/CompatMysqldb.py
lib/python${MODPY_VERSION}/site-packages/CompatMysqldb.pyc
@comment $OpenBSD: PLIST,v 1.7 2005/09/12 04:29:35 brad Exp $
lib/python${MODPY_VERSION}/site-packages/MySQLdb/
lib/python${MODPY_VERSION}/site-packages/MySQLdb/__init__.py
lib/python${MODPY_VERSION}/site-packages/MySQLdb/__init__.pyc
@ -25,20 +23,21 @@ lib/python${MODPY_VERSION}/site-packages/MySQLdb/converters.py
lib/python${MODPY_VERSION}/site-packages/MySQLdb/converters.pyc
lib/python${MODPY_VERSION}/site-packages/MySQLdb/cursors.py
lib/python${MODPY_VERSION}/site-packages/MySQLdb/cursors.pyc
lib/python${MODPY_VERSION}/site-packages/MySQLdb/mxdatetimes.py
lib/python${MODPY_VERSION}/site-packages/MySQLdb/mxdatetimes.pyc
lib/python${MODPY_VERSION}/site-packages/MySQLdb/pytimes.py
lib/python${MODPY_VERSION}/site-packages/MySQLdb/pytimes.pyc
lib/python${MODPY_VERSION}/site-packages/MySQLdb/sets.py
lib/python${MODPY_VERSION}/site-packages/MySQLdb/sets.pyc
lib/python${MODPY_VERSION}/site-packages/MySQLdb/stringtimes.py
lib/python${MODPY_VERSION}/site-packages/MySQLdb/stringtimes.pyc
lib/python${MODPY_VERSION}/site-packages/MySQLdb/times.py
lib/python${MODPY_VERSION}/site-packages/MySQLdb/times.pyc
lib/python${MODPY_VERSION}/site-packages/_mysql.so
lib/python${MODPY_VERSION}/site-packages/_mysql_exceptions.py
lib/python${MODPY_VERSION}/site-packages/_mysql_exceptions.pyc
share/doc/MySQL-python/
share/doc/MySQL-python/MySQLdb-1.html
share/doc/MySQL-python/MySQLdb-2.html
share/doc/MySQL-python/MySQLdb-3.html
share/doc/MySQL-python/MySQLdb-4.html
share/doc/MySQL-python/MySQLdb-FAQ-1.html
share/doc/MySQL-python/MySQLdb-FAQ-2.html
share/doc/MySQL-python/MySQLdb-FAQ-3.html
share/doc/MySQL-python/MySQLdb-FAQ.html
share/doc/MySQL-python/MySQLdb.html
share/doc/MySQL-python/README.html
share/doc/MySQL-python/index.html
share/doc/MySQL-python/pep-0249.html